Saline Bay Beach is located on the southern coast of Clifton, Saint Vincent and the Grenadines. The beach is approximately 300 meters long and boasts a stunning white sand color
Saline Bay Beach has few amenities, so plan your trip accordingly, although it does have public restroom facilities.. . .
activities at the beach include swimming, snorkeling, and sunbathing
Parking at Saline Bay Beach is limited and visitors are advised to park along the roadside. There is no parking lot available, and parking is free.
Fun fact about Saline Bay Beach: the beach is named after the salt ponds located nearby, which were once used to produce salt for export.
Attractions near Saline Bay Beach include the Clifton Heritage Park, which tells the story of the indigenous Garifuna people, and the Union Island, which is a popular destination for yachting enthusiasts.
There are several restaurants located near Saline Bay Beach, including the Bougainvilla Restaurant, which serves Caribbean cuisine, and the Anchorage Yacht Club, which offers a range of international dishes.
There are several hotels located near Saline Bay Beach, including the Anchorage Yacht Club, which offers oceanfront rooms with private balconies, and the Saltwhistle Bay Club, which is situated on the island of Mayreau and offers luxurious accommodations and panoramic views of the Caribbean Sea.
